DELPHI Fuel pump

I've come across another option and I was not convinced until Advance Auto actually delivered it and it fit the stock (NA 2+0) assembly. Let me present to you the Delphi FE0161 pump and sock... Yes, it comes with the rubber shell and mounting ears, plus the pickup hose and sock as shown... And my 300ZX is back to a smooth idle and no hiccups on acceleration. Backstory is I had tried an aftermarket generic pump and modified the assembly to fit, but it lasted just two years (<2000 miles) and died.

Pros: fits stock assembly, smooth idle, no hiccups

I’m replacing the fuel pump in my 02 suburban. I’ve got a Delphi fuel pump going in that I bought off rockauto. First thing I noticed was one of the plugs are different. Ask about it, they’ve got a new style plug cuz the only ones broke a lot. Nbd got the new plug, looked up how to wire it. It’s color matched on the wires in my truck cool. So I wire up the new plug, get the pump in the tank, go to prime the pump and nothing. No noise from the pump at all. I check all my fuses, and made sure I’ve got power at the plug. Alls good so far but the pump ain’t doing anything.
